Searcy County, Arkansas Hail Map & History

The most recent reported hail day was 2024-05-04 -- 2 years ago, with nothing reported since. Searcy County is hit in about half the years on record. The largest stone on record here is 4.5 inches, a softball and 4.5 times the National Weather Service's 1 inch severe criterion, reported on 2023-06-25 near Thola.

How often it hails in Searcy County

NOAA's Storm Prediction Center has logged 14 separate hail days here since 2010 -- 0.8 a year over 17 years of record. They carry 18 reports in total: most hail days here are logged from a single spot. 9 of those 17 years produced none at all. One year dominates the record: 2011 alone produced 4 of the 14 days. The last five years track the long-run rate, with 5 days since 2022.

3 of the 14 days reached 2 inches or more -- 21%, or about one hail day in 5, the last on 2023-08-06. They land in the same month as everything else, April. 5 of the 14 days reached golf-ball size, 1.75 inches or bigger.

When it hails in Searcy County

The season runs March through June: 12 of the 14 hail days on record fall in those 4 months (86%). April is the single busiest month, with 7 of them (50%). That peak sits inside the window rather than at either end. Hail has also been reported in August and October, outside that window. Reports span 6 of the 12 calendar months; the other 6 have never produced one.

How to read the Searcy County map

The colored swath is NOAA's MRMS radar estimate of the largest hail per ~1 km cell; the dots are SPC ground reports. Yellow is about an inch, red 1.5 to 2″, purple 2″ and up (hail size vs roof damage). On this county's worst day the reports reached 4.5 inches, which is the purple band.
